Mildred Okwo
Very few will recognize her in public, but her work speaks volumes. She's a talent manager par excellence and a wonderful producer and director. She manages Rita Dominic, Kate Henshaw, Jim Iyke and Mike Ezuronye . A recent movie she produced didn't say less. Genevieve Nnaji, who played the lead role in the movie, said she's never had it so good. Why Mildred has not released the AMAA rated movie is best known to her.

Peace Anyiam Osigwe
She's been “a godmother” of sorts for movie makers. She came up with the idea of the AMAA a while ago and it's been Africa's Oscars . She's also a reputable producer and as a matter of fact she produced The GRA Women, a soap now running in Nigeria and Ghana.

Amaka Igwe
Her fans call her “the queen of the soaps” but Amaka does more than that. In recent times she's been organizing workshops for aspiring filmmakers. Amaka is among the brains behind Checkmate, Fortunes and many other soaps of note .

Joy Ilibeno
Joy is the toast of movie lovers. She's Head of Operations at Pan African Movies, West Africa. Now that Joy is distributing African movies in Nigeria, Ghana, Kenya and South Africa, Joy is the arrowhead of movie producers who know their onions.

Emem Isong
In a male-dominated Nollywood , Emem Isong has carved a niche for herself and paved the way for aspiring female movie producers. From Games Women Play to Reloaded, Emem has left non in Nollywood in doubt that she still has a lot up her sleeves. She is reputed to have given Stella Damasus her first lead role, an opportunity which surely was instrumental in placing considerably ahead her peers. Nse Ikpe Etim also benefited immensely from Stella's repertoire.

Vivian Ejike
Vivian Ejike is a banker-turned movie maker. Amongst her works are Silent Scandal, Private Storm and When the Heart Lies. She has a reputation of improving with very movie she produces which means she's quite creative and dynamic . One of Vivian's creative energy is Chelsea Eze who featured in one of her movies and now gradually carving a niche for herself in Nollywood
